Compact silicone oil clutch fan assembly
By using a dual-bearing connection between the clutch main shaft and the pulley body in the silicone oil clutch fan assembly, the problem of unstable rotation in the prior art is solved, achieving more stable operation and reducing bearing wear. The connection of the connecting device is enhanced, ensuring the connection of the pulley body, and acting as the connection of the main bearing, thus ensuring the stable operation of the pulley body.

AI Technical Summary
In existing silicone oil clutch fan assemblies, the clutch main shaft and pulley are connected by only one bearing, resulting in unstable rotation and susceptibility to bearing quality and wear.
The clutch main shaft and the pulley body are connected by two bearings, namely the first bearing and the second bearing, and the connection is reinforced by a strengthening connection device and a fastening device to ensure stable operation even if one bearing fails.
It improves the operational stability of the clutch fan assembly, reduces bearing wear, and ensures that the pulley body can still operate stably even in the event of bearing quality problems or wear.

TECHNICAL FIELD
[0001] The utility model relates to a silicone oil clutch fan assembly technical field, especially a compact silicone oil clutch fan assembly. BACKGROUND
[0002] The silicone oil clutch fan assembly is mainly composed of a belt pulley base, a positioning shaft fastening bolt, a positioning gasket, a bearing, a base shaft, a belt pulley fastening bolt, a belt pulley, a clutch fastening bolt, a clutch flange shaft, a clutch body and a fan.
[0003] For example, a compact silicone oil clutch fan assembly with the authorization announcement number "CN220203999U" is provided with a fixing mechanism and a positioning mechanism, which eliminates the clutch flange shaft and the base shaft, directly fixes the clutch main shaft with the belt pulley and the belt pulley base, and simultaneously, the connection mode of the fastening bolt between the belt pulley and the clutch main shaft is cancelled, and the fixing key is used for fixing, so that the integration degree of the parts is higher, and the structure is more compact.
[0004] The above-mentioned and the prior art have the following defects: the clutch main shaft and the belt pulley of the clutch fan assembly are only connected through one bearing, and the quality and the later wear of the bearing will affect the stable rotation of the belt pulley. DETAILED DESCRIPTION
[0019] The technical solutions in the embodiments of the utility model will be clearly and completely described below with reference to the drawings in the embodiments of the utility model. Obviously, the described embodiments are only part of the embodiments of the utility model, rather than all the embodiments.
[0020] Reference Figures 1-4 A compact silicone oil clutch fan assembly, comprising a clutch fan body 1 and a pulley base 2, the front end of the clutch fan body 1 is provided with a clutch main shaft 3, the clutch main shaft 3 is keyed connected with a pulley body 5 through two fixed blocks 4, a reinforcing connecting device is arranged between the clutch fan body 1 and the pulley body 5, a limit block 6 is annularly arranged at the rear end of the pulley base 2, a first bearing 7 is arranged between the surface of the main shaft 3 and the inner wall of the pulley base 2, the outer ring of the first bearing 7 is in abutment with one end of the limit block 6, a second bearing 8 is arranged between the inner wall of the pulley body 5 and the outer surface of the pulley base 2, a fastening device is arranged between the second bearing 8 and the pulley base 2, the inner ring of the second bearing 8 is in abutment with one end of the limit block 6, a first gasket 9 is arranged at the front end of the clutch main shaft 3, one end of the first gasket 9 is in abutment with the inner ring of the first bearing 7, the first gasket 9 is threadedly connected and fixed with the clutch main shaft 3 through a first bolt 10, a pulley positioning block 11 is arranged between the pulley body 5 and the limit block 6, a first pressing block 12 in abutment with the inner ring of the first bearing 7 is arranged at the middle part of the front surface of the pulley positioning block 11, and a second pressing block 13 in abutment with the outer ring of the second bearing 8 is arranged at the outer edge of the front surface of the pulley positioning block 11.
[0021] The reinforcing connecting device comprises a plurality of connecting holes 14 and connecting rods 15 corresponding to the connecting holes 14 one by one, the plurality of connecting holes 14 are annularly arrayed on the surface of the pulley body 5, the plurality of connecting rods 15 are annularly arranged on the front surface of the clutch fan body 1, the connecting rods 15 extend into the connecting holes 14, and the number of the connecting rods 15 is four. Through the connecting holes 14 and the connecting rods 15, the pulley body 5 and the clutch fan body 1 can be more closely connected, and when the main shaft 3 is broken, the pulley body 5 can still ensure the rotation of the clutch fan body 1.
[0022] The plurality of connecting holes 14 are provided with additional holes 16 at both ends, and the plurality of connecting rods 15 are provided with two additional blocks 17 corresponding to the additional holes 16 on the surfaces, and the additional holes 16 are matched with the additional blocks 17. The additional blocks 17 and the additional holes 16 are arranged to increase the stress area when the connecting rod 15 is connected with the connecting hole 14, so that the belt wheel body 5 and the clutch fan body 1 are more matched.
[0023] The fastening device comprises a second gasket 18 and a second bolt 19, the second gasket 18 is annularly arranged on the front surface of the belt wheel body 5, one end of the second gasket 18 abuts against the outer ring of the second bearing 8, and the second gasket 18 is fixedly connected with the belt wheel body 5 through the second bolt 19, and the number of the second bolt 19 is four.
[0024] Working principle: first, the first bearing 7 and the second bearing 8 are respectively installed on the inner wall and the outer surface of the belt wheel base 2, then the limiting block 6 is fixedly installed on the rear end of the belt wheel base 2, then the fixed block 4 is placed into the key groove of the clutch main shaft 3, and then the fixed block 4 is inserted into the key groove of the belt wheel body 5, at this time, the connecting rod 15 and the additional block 17 are respectively inserted into the connecting hole 14 and the additional hole 16, then the belt wheel positioning block 11 is placed on the inner wall of the belt wheel body 5, the clutch main shaft 3 is inserted into the inner ring of the first bearing 7, at this time, the inner wall of the belt wheel body 5 is sleeved on the outer ring of the second bearing 8, the first bolt 10 penetrates the first gasket 9 and is threadedly fixed with the clutch main shaft 3, and the second bolt 19 penetrates the second gasket 18 and is threadedly fixed with the belt wheel body 5, and the clutch fan assembly is installed. When in use, the belt wheel body 5 rotates to drive the clutch fan body 1 to rotate and operate. The clutch main shaft 3 and the belt wheel body 5 are connected with the belt wheel base 2 through the first bearing 7 and the second bearing 8, and the two bearings make the clutch fan body 1 and the belt wheel body 5 operate more stably, reduce the wear degree of the first bearing 7 and the second bearing 8, and even if one of the bearings has quality problems or later wear, the other bearing can still make the belt wheel body 5 operate stably.
